There is no widely recognized certification specifically titled "Certified Professional in Edge Computing for Sculpture." Edge computing principles, however, are increasingly relevant across many industries, including art and design. A hypothetical certification in this area might focus on applying edge computing technologies to interactive sculptures, digital installations, and other art forms.


Learning outcomes for a theoretical Certified Professional in Edge Computing for Sculpture program could include proficiency in real-time data processing for interactive art, understanding of low-latency networks for seamless user experience, and the ability to deploy and manage edge computing infrastructure for art installations. This might also involve programming skills for embedded systems, IoT device integration, and data visualization techniques within the context of sculpture and installation art.


The duration of such a certification program would depend on its depth and complexity, potentially ranging from a short, intensive course to a longer, more comprehensive program. A modular approach, allowing for specialization in specific areas like sensor integration or augmented reality, would be beneficial.


Industry relevance would be significant for artists and designers looking to create advanced interactive and responsive sculptures. The ability to process data locally, reducing latency and reliance on cloud infrastructure, is crucial for creating immersive and engaging experiences. This specialization opens new avenues for artistic expression and collaboration with technology professionals.
